This online lesson revisits all of the definitions of abnormality and takes a look at the AO1, AO2 and AO3 skills that you have been developing, providing opportunities to develop your skills further.

WHAT YOU'LL STUDY IN THIS ONLINE LESSON

  • Effective use of A01 skills and knowledge
  • Application of definitions of abnormality to different scenarios
  • Extending your evaluation skills

Additional task

For an additional exercise to develop your extended essay writing, answer the following question.

‘Outline and evaluate the ‘failure to function adequately’ and ‘deviation from ideal mental health’ definitions of abnormality (16)

Use the double whopper burger template to structure all of your evaluation points, and when you are done, click on this link to take a look at a model answer. Compare yours to the model and make a note of any similarities, differences, or things you could improve on if you were to repeat the question.
